Job Overview

Fairview is seeking Certified Registered Nurse Anesthetists (CRNAs) to join the M Health Fairview University of Minnesota Medical Center – East Bank Anesthesia department.

  • Flexible FTE - 0.6 to 1.0 FTE.
  • Signing Bonus and Relocation Assistance available.
  • The CRNA oversees line operations of the anesthesia department and supervises support staff.
  • Work independently and collaborate with Anesthesiologists and SRNAs. See a wide variety of cases.
  • Enjoy flexible hours and scheduling.
  • Fully Integrated Electronic Medical Record (EPIC).
  • As part of a Pioneer Accountable Care Organization (ACO), our providers use a multidisciplinary team approach in managing clinical care.
  • Fairview, as a non-profit organization, qualifies for Public Service Loan Forgiveness.
Income Details
  • We offer a comprehensive benefits package, including generous time off (with phased return after Maternity/Parental leave), annual CME allowance, malpractice insurance, retirement plan, and more.
  • Market competitive salary.

Minneapolis offers a lush environment with abundant lakes, cultural attractions, and recreational opportunities, making it an attractive place to live and work.

A qualified CRNA will be a graduate of an accredited nursing school and formal CRNA training program, hold a current Minnesota APRN license, and be board certified or eligible by NBCRNA. Must meet credentialing and privileges requirements.
